A graphics tablet (also known as a digitizer, digital graphic tablet, pen tablet, drawing tablet, external drawing pad or digital art board) is a computer input device that enables a user to hand draw or paint images, animations and graphics, with a special pen-like stylus, similar to the way a person draws pictures with a pencil and paper by hand.

Pen computing refers to any computer user-interface using a pen or stylus and tablet, over input devices such as a keyboard or a mouse.. Wacom produces two categories of graphics tablets: those with a screen ('pen display') and those without ('tablet'). [11] In addition, the company provides software for computers and software to interpret pen data. [7] Some pens have an eraser on the rear end. [12]
